
如何高效地管理、分析和利用这些数据,直接关系到企业的竞争力和市场地位
MySQL,作为开源数据库管理系统中的佼佼者,凭借其出色的性能、灵活性以及广泛的社区支持,已经成为众多企业构建数据中心的核心选择
本文将深入探讨基于MySQL的服务如何助力企业构建高效、可靠与可扩展的数据中心
一、MySQL的核心优势 1. 开源与成本效益 MySQL是一款开源数据库管理系统,这意味着企业无需支付高昂的许可费用即可使用
这大大降低了企业的IT成本,使得中小企业也能够享受到企业级数据库管理的便利
同时,开源特性也促进了MySQL的快速发展和广泛应用,形成了一个庞大的社区生态系统,为企业提供了丰富的资源和支持
2. 高性能与可扩展性 MySQL在处理大量数据和复杂查询方面表现出色,能够满足各种规模企业的需求
其优化的存储引擎(如InnoDB)提供了高效的数据读写能力,确保了数据库的高性能
此外,MySQL支持多种架构模式,包括主从复制、读写分离和分片,使得数据库能够轻松应对不断增长的数据量和并发访问需求
3.丰富的功能与易用性 MySQL提供了丰富的SQL语法和函数,支持事务处理、索引优化、全文搜索等功能,满足了企业多样化的数据处理需求
同时,MySQL的安装、配置和管理相对简单,即使是初学者也能快速上手
此外,MySQL还提供了多种编程语言的接口,方便企业将其集成到现有的应用系统中
二、基于MySQL的服务构建高效数据中心 1. 数据存储与管理 基于MySQL的服务,企业可以构建高效的数据存储与管理平台
MySQL支持多种数据类型和存储引擎,能够灵活应对不同类型的数据存储需求
通过合理的表设计和索引优化,企业可以显著提高数据查询和更新的效率
此外,MySQL还提供了自动备份、恢复和监控功能,确保数据的完整性和安全性
2. 高可用性与灾难恢复 为了确保数据中心的稳定运行,基于MySQL的服务通常采用高可用性和灾难恢复策略
主从复制和读写分离是MySQL中常用的高可用性技术,它们通过将读操作和写操作分离到不同的数据库实例上,提高了数据库的并发处理能力和容错能力
同时,企业还可以利用MySQL的备份和恢复功能,制定灾难恢复计划,确保在数据丢失或系统故障时能够迅速恢复数据和服务
3. 性能监控与优化 基于MySQL的服务提供了强大的性能监控与优化工具
企业可以利用这些工具实时监控数据库的性能指标(如CPU使用率、内存占用、I/O性能等),及时发现并解决性能瓶颈
此外,通过分析查询日志和执行计划,企业可以对SQL语句进行优化,提高数据处理的效率
这些监控与优化工具使得企业能够持续保持数据库的高性能,满足不断增长的业务需求
三、基于MySQL的服务构建可靠数据中心 1. 数据完整性与一致性 MySQL通过事务处理机制确保了数据的完整性和一致性
事务处理允许企业将一系列操作封装为一个原子单元,这些操作要么全部成功执行,要么全部回滚
这种机制有效避免了数据不一致和冲突的问题,确保了数据的可靠性
此外,MySQL还支持外键约束和唯一性约束,进一步增强了数据的完整性
2.安全性与访问控制 基于MySQL的服务提供了多层次的安全保障措施
企业可以通过设置用户密码、权限控制和访问日志等功能,确保只有授权用户才能访问和操作数据库
同时,MySQL还支持SSL/TLS加密传输,防止数据在传输过程中被窃取或篡改
这些安全措施使得企业能够放心地将敏感数据存储在MySQL数据库中
3. 故障切换与自动恢复 为了进一步提高数据中心的可靠性,基于MySQL的服务通常采用故障切换和自动恢复机制
当主数据库出现故障时,系统会自动将服务切换到备用数据库上,确保业务的连续性
同时,备用数据库会实时同步主数据库的数据变化,确保数据的一致性和完整性
这种故障切换和自动恢复机制使得企业能够在面对突发事件时迅速恢复服务,减少业务损失
四、基于MySQL的服务构建可扩展数据中心 1. 水平扩展与垂直扩展 基于MySQL的服务支持水平扩展和垂直扩展,以满足企业不断增长的数据处理需求
水平扩展通过增加数据库实例和分片来分担负载,提高了数据库的并发处理能力和存储容量
垂直扩展则通过升级硬件资源(如CPU、内存和存储)来提高单个数据库实例的性能
企业可以根据实际情况选择合适的扩展方式,实现数据中心的灵活扩展
2.云计算与容器化部署 随着云计算和容器化技术的普及,基于MySQL的服务也开始向云端迁移
云计算提供了弹性可扩展的资源池,使得企业能够根据需要动态调整数据库资源
容器化部署则简化了数据库的部署和管理过程,提高了资源的利用率和灵活性
通过云计算和容器化部署,企业可以更加高效地构建和管理基于MySQL的数据中心
3. 数据集成与分析 基于MySQL的服务不仅限于数据存储和管理,还可以与其他数据集成和分析工具结合使用,形成完整的数据处理链条
例如,企业可以利用ETL工具将MySQL中的数据导入到数据仓库中进行深度分析;或者利用BI工具将MySQL中的数据可视化展示,为决策提供支持
这些集成和分析工具使得企业能够充分挖掘数据的价值,推动业务的创新发展
五、结论 综上所述,基于MySQL的服务在构建高效、可靠与可扩展的数据中心方面具有显著优势
其开源特性降低了企业的IT成本;高性能与可扩展性满足了不断增长的业务需求;丰富的功能与易用性简化了数据库的管理和维护;高可用性、灾难恢复、性能监控与优化等功能确保了数据中心的稳定运行;数据完整性、一致性、安全性和访问控制等措施提高了数据的可靠性;水平扩展、垂直扩展、云计算与容器化部署等技术使得数据中心能够灵活应对未来的挑战
因此,对于希望构建高效、可靠与可扩展数据中心的企业来说,基于MySQL的服务无疑是一个明智的选择
C语言嵌入式开发:高效运用MySQL数据库实战指南
MySQL服务:构建高效数据解决方案
如何修改MySQL表名描述,轻松管理数据库
MySQL直编软件:高效管理数据库新体验
MySQL并行读取技术揭秘
快速导出MySQL数据库全攻略
MySQL技巧:轻松截取字符串前两位字符
C语言嵌入式开发:高效运用MySQL数据库实战指南
如何修改MySQL表名描述,轻松管理数据库
MySQL直编软件:高效管理数据库新体验
MySQL并行读取技术揭秘
快速导出MySQL数据库全攻略
MySQL技巧:轻松截取字符串前两位字符
MySQL状态失败:排查与解决方案
MySQL密码丢失?快速解决指南
MySQL锁机制与事务管理精解
WAMP管理器中MySQL位置指南
MySQL数据割接工具:高效迁移必备
MySQL技巧:字段为空时自动赋值为1的实用方法